5.13.2 Erasing a memory number
To erase a memory number, you have to do the following:
• Press the Memory button.
"MEM" appears on the display.
• Press the Erase button, "M_CLEAR" appears on the display.
• Enter the memory location, for ex. 9.
• The memory location is empty again.
• The unit returns to idle mode.
5.13.3 Calling a memory number
• Press the Memory button."MEM" appears on the display.
• Enter the memory location, for ex. 9.
The programmed number appears on the display.
• Press the Hookswitch button. The number on the display will be
dialled.
You can also call a memory number as follows :
• Press the Hookswitch button.
• Press the Memory button.
• Enter the number of the memory location, for ex. 9.
• The number is shown on the display and is dialled.
6 FUNCTIONS
6.1 The Base station
Handsets can be subscribed to 4 different base stations. When a handset is subscribed to several
base stations, you can choose which base station you want to work with.
Note : When you select "BASE NO:AUTO", the base unit is searched automatically. If there are
more than two base units, the handset selects an arbitrary base station. This is only possible when
the handset is subscribed to several base units.
